Iduronate-2-sulphatase protein detection in plasma from mucopolysaccharidosis type II patients.
Molecular genetics and metabolism - 1 Jan 2004
Parkinson Emma J, Muller Viv, Hopwood John J, Brooks Doug A
Abstract excerpt
The lysosomal storage disorder mucopolysaccharidosis type II (MPS II) is caused by a deficiency in the activity of the lysosomal exohydrolase iduronate-2-sulphatase (IDS).
